The overall Subi East project will see the rejuvenation of 35ha of land to create a vibrant new north-eastern gateway to Subiaco, one that respects and celebrates the rich heritage of the area, while realising the importance of its prominent location on the doorstep of the Perth CBD.

The construction of the Perth Children’s Hospital and Optus Stadium have created an exciting opportunity to redevelop the Subiaco Oval and former Princess Margaret Hospital sites as part of this transformation.

The Subi East Stage 1A Civil Works project involves the upgrading of the existing Subiaco Oval precinct bounded by Coghlan Road, Haydn Bunton Drive, Roberts Road and the Fremantle Railway Line reserve.

The works include reworking the existing oval and landscaping features installed as part of the forward phase of works following demolition and remediation of the Subiaco Stadium.

Subiaco Road is also upgraded to suit the pedestrian-sensitive design for the precinct and connected to Haydn Bunton Drive through construction of a new left-in left-out intersection.

This new roadway provides upgraded levels of service between the West Leederville train station and the facilities and services associated with the Subi East Redevelopment which include, schools, public open space, businesses and residents.

This $10 million dollar project is due to commence in Jan 2022 and expected to be completed in December 2022.
